Krillion Boosts ‘Find in Store’ Capability
http://blog.kelseygroup.com/ index.php/ 2008/ 10/ 07/ krillion-boosts-find-in-st…Krillion announced today that it will productize its “find in store” functionality into a more succinct package for product search sites to use. This will include easier integration into Web sites; an interface that puts product pricing, availability and reviews all in one window; and additional features such as recommended substitutes for out-of-stock products.

Two Europeans indicted for US cyberattacks
http://www.mashget.com/ 2008/ 10/ 06/ two-europeans-indicted-for-us-cyberattacks…The two men, who are not in custody, were indicted as part of the FBI’s Operation Cyberslam, initiated in 2003 following a series of crippling distributed denial-of-service (DDoS) attacks on a large Los Angeles vendor of digital recorders.
